Responsibilities
- Assist in the planning and implementation of educational activities that promote children's development and learning.
- Supervise and engage with children during playtime, ensuring their safety and well-being.
- Communicate effectively with children, parents, and colleagues to foster a positive nursery environment.
- Support the lead nursery staff in managing daily routines and maintaining cleanliness within the nursery.
- Help with the preparation of snacks and meals, ensuring dietary needs are met.
